Musician, No. 91, May 1986
|
|
|
Gloucester: Amordian Press, 1986. A collection of articles and interviews concerning a variety of musicians, including the Violent Femmes, INXS, the Bangles, the Rolling Stones and others. The Stones article deals with, among many other things, the possibility of Jagger touring without the Stones, to which the guy who makes the band a band (that would be Richards), responds, "I'll slit his fuckin' throat." In the same article, Bono offers a great description of Richards: "You can see that all Keith's infamy and fortune don't matter much to him. When he puts on the guitar, the lines disappear from his face." More than two decades after that was written there are a lot more lines across the guy's face, but when he straps on the guitar they still don't show. A terrific article by Bill Flanagan, about a band considered by many to be the best ever. Light general wear.. Magazine. Very Good. Octavo -- from 7.75" to 9.75" Tall. more information

Old Troubadour
|
|
|
Walker. "On September 23, 1948, Gregory d'Alessio, then secretary of the New York Classic Guitar Society, heard a stranger's voice on the telephone: 'I hope the guitar gang is free tonight. If so, what are the chances of getting together? This is Carl Sandburg.'; This is d'Alessio's account of Sandburg's association with his group, which included such folks as Segovia, Edward Steichen, June Havoc, Tallulah Bankhead, Edward R. Murrow, Bill Mauldin, Eric Sevareid, J. Robert Oppenheimer, Charles Schulz, and a host of others; illustrated by the author; dj w/some rubbing, impressions, light edgewear, and a 1" tear at top of rear fold;. more information
